Our History
Founded in 1910, our club has a rich history demonstrating just how much a group of dedicated women can accomplish when they come together.
The OWCC has funded several university scholarship programs, supported war efforts in various ways, and invited numerous memorable speakers to raise awareness to a plethora of subjects about Canada and the world.

The OWCC Today
Today, the OWCC focuses on bringing Canadian women together to engage with guest speakers that represent all aspects of what it means to be Canadian. We’ve welcomed fashion designers, mayors, ambassadors, researchers, and authors… to name a few.

Luncheons
Once a month the OWCC gathers to listen to an invited speaker while dining at the Ottawa Hunt and Golf Club banquet hall. Both members and guests are welcome!

Tours
An opportunity to get to know each other better; the OWCC plans a variety of outings to different historic sites across the country. Join us on one of many exciting visits!

Scholarships
The OWCC takes pride in upholding the tradition of funding several university scholarships at 3 different universities. Moreover, 2 high school students are invited to each of our luncheons.
